Output dd9b42a643ffc6febb2d32497e13bc37ca2cd246b57ecccf7ea1545dbd8c30c3:2

value
630596
script pubkey
OP_HASH160 OP_PUSHBYTES_20 04998136e28a6e6e02ec38e07d4f85409bf7dad8 OP_EQUAL
address
327LX1Pzdjdg3J6tdEG3abpjzZoCGDuAPL
transaction
dd9b42a643ffc6febb2d32497e13bc37ca2cd246b57ecccf7ea1545dbd8c30c3
confirmations
267269
spent
true